Output a59f822223810213fed2610b59081c6e03eabc7b3af4153a7705f6c979453742:3

value
2872810
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b74cef1725eb165fdd77b6d46c541585d1825bb8 OP_EQUALVERIFY OP_CHECKSIG
address
1HiCpa2AznT53BXjJphRtazPSbzaDZsBJC
transaction
a59f822223810213fed2610b59081c6e03eabc7b3af4153a7705f6c979453742
spent
true